Sleight of hand refers to the fine motor skills used by performing artists in different art forms for entertainment or manipulation. It is closely related to melee magic, card magic, card prosperity, and stealing.

What is the word trick?

The phrase sleight of hand means « fast fingers” or “liar finger.” Common synonyms in Latin and French include prestidigitation and legerdemain, respectively.

How fast is the trick?

Sleight of Hand returns as a tier 1 perk in Modern Warfare 3. Sleight of Hand reduces the reload time of all weapons by 50%.It is most helpful for light machine guns because they have a long reload time and can up to five seconds Reload weapons like PKP Pecheneg.
